Because of the ambiguity in the designation of a number of the calcium silicate hydrates, a system is proposed to overcome the confusion. Tables are presented listing the calcium silicate hydrates generally conceded to be distinct phases, together with previous designations, mineral names, method of preparation when produced synthetically, and some of the optical and crystallographical characteristics.
